A Life of Service and Passion

George E. Gould Sr., a pillar of the Citrus Springs community for over three decades, passed away on May 12, 2024, at the age of 88. Known for his dedication to his family, his community, and his craft, George left an enduring legacy that will continue to inspire those who knew him.

A Devoted Patriot

Born in a small town in Maine, George’s life took a significant turn when he joined the United States Army as a young man. He served his country with honor during the Korean War as a Tanker, demonstrating his bravery and unwavering commitment to duty.

A Skilled Auto Mechanic

Upon returning home from the war, George settled in Dunnellon, Florida, where he established Gould’s Auto and Repair Shops on both sides of Highway 41. His love for mechanics was evident in his meticulous attention to detail and his ability to diagnose and fix any automotive problem.

A Dedicated Volunteer

Beyond his professional life, George was deeply involved in the Dunnellon community. He was a proud member of the Dunnellon Masonic Lodge and the Low 40’s Club, where he volunteered his time and supported various charitable initiatives. George was known for his kindness and his willingness to lend a helping hand to those in need.

A Nature Enthusiast

Outside of his work and community service, George had a deep passion for the outdoors. He loved fishing, hunting, boating, and skeet shooting. He spent countless hours exploring the natural beauty of Florida and Georgia, where he owned a property that he affectionately called “heaven on earth.”

A Man of Faith

George was a devout Catholic and a parishioner of St. Elizabeth Ann Seton Catholic Church in Citrus Springs, Florida. He also attended St. Francis of Assisi in Blairsville, Georgia, when he was visiting his property there. His faith was an important part of his life, guiding his actions and providing him with comfort and strength.
